Abstract:
A method for inhibiting viral replication and for treating neurotropic conditions by regulating/inhibiting immediate early gene expression in host cells comprises administrating an inhibiting/regulating effective amount of a peptide of formula (I): R-Ser-Thr-Thr-Thr-Asn-Tyr-R where R represents an amino terminal residue Ala- or D- Ala and R represents a carboxy terminal residue -Thr or -Thr amide or a derivative thereof with an additional Cys- residue at one or both of the amino and carboxy terminals, or a peptide of formula (II): R1-R2-R3-R4-R5 where R1 is an amino terminal residue Thr-, Ser-, Asn-, Glu-, Arg-, Ile- or Leu-, R2 is Thr, Ser, or Asp, R3 is Thr, Ser, Asn, Arg, Gln, Lys, or Trp, R4 is Tyr and R5 is preferably a carboxy terminal residue -Thr, -Arg or Gly or a derivative thereof with a corresponding D-amino acid as the amino terminal residue, and/or a corresponding amide derivative at the carboxy terminal residue and/or additionally a Cys- residue at one or both of the amino and carboxy terminals, in a physiologically suitable carrier.
